Understanding Voice Search Optimization

Before we delve into the benefits of voice search optimization, let's first understand what it means. Voice search optimization refers to the process of optimizing your website, content, and online presence to ensure that they are easily discoverable and accessible to users who are searching using voice commands.

Tips for Voice Search Optimization

Now that we understand the importance of voice search optimization, here are some practical tips to help B2B startups optimize their online presence for voice search:

1. Conversational Content

Create content that matches the way people speak and ask questions. Use natural language and long-tail keywords that are more likely to be used in voice queries.

2. Featured Snippets

Focus on obtaining featured snippets, as they often appear as the answer to voice search queries. Structure your content in a way that provides clear and concise answers to commonly asked questions in your industry.

3. Mobile Optimization

Ensure that your website is mobile-friendly and loads quickly. Voice searches are often performed on mobile devices, so a responsive design and fast loading speed are crucial for a positive user experience.

4. Local SEO

Optimize your business listings on platforms like Google My Business and other relevant directories. Include accurate and up-to-date information about your B2B startup, such as your address, phone number, and operating hours.

5. Natural Language Processing

Consider incorporating natural language processing (NLP) technology into your website and content. NLP helps search engines better understand the context and intent behind voice queries, improving your chances of appearing in relevant search results.
